Myth 1: Circuit Breakers Protect Against All Electrical Hazards
The Truth: Circuit breakers are essential components of electrical systems, designed to protect against overloads and short circuits. However, they are not a one-size-fits-all solution for electrical safety. For instance, they don’t provide protection against ground faults or electrical shocks. This is why devices like Ground Fault Circuit Interrupters (GFCIs) are used in specific areas, such as bathrooms and kitchens, to enhance safety.

Myth 8: Appliances Turned Off Don’t Use Electricity
The Truth: Many appliances, including televisions, computers, and phone chargers, continue to draw power even when turned off. Known as "phantom load" or "standby power," this can significantly impact your energy bills over time.
Tip: Use power strips with switches to completely cut power to devices when not in use, or invest in smart plugs that automatically turn off standby power.
Myth 9: Old Wiring is Always Safe if It’s Working
The Truth: Just because old wiring appears functional doesn’t mean it’s safe. Over time, electrical wires can degrade, become brittle, or fail to meet modern safety standards. Outdated systems, such as knob-and-tube wiring, pose significant fire risks.

What is an RCD and Why is it Important?
An RCD is a life-saving device that detects leakage currents caused by faults in electrical systems. It quickly shuts off power to prevent harm, making it a cornerstone of electrical safety. Its importance is underscored by Western Australian regulations, which mandate the installation of at least two RCDs in homes being sold or rented.
However, older homes that have not undergone recent upgrades may not meet these standards. This is why it’s essential to hire licensed electrical contractors in Perth to inspect your property and ensure compliance. Beyond meeting legal requirements, installing additional RCDs can enhance safety in high-risk areas like bathrooms and kitchens.
Key Benefits of RCD Installation
Protection Against Electric Shocks
Electric shocks can occur when someone comes into contact with a faulty appliance, exposed wiring, or damaged equipment. Even minor shocks can cause injuries, but more severe cases can lead to burns, nerve damage, or even fatalities. RCDs are engineered to detect any imbalance in the electrical current caused by leakage, such as when electricity travels through a human body instead of returning via the intended circuit. By shutting off the power supply within milliseconds, RCDs provide a rapid response to prevent such accidents, ensuring safety for everyone in the household. Prevention of Electrical Fires
Electrical fires are often caused by overheating, short circuits, or arcing within the wiring system. Such issues may not be immediately apparent, making them silent threats in homes and workplaces. RCDs act as a safeguard by detecting small faults or leakage currents before they escalate into hazardous conditions. This early detection helps prevent wires from overheating or sparking, which could ignite surrounding materials. By addressing potential fire risks at their source, RCDs play a vital role in minimising the likelihood of property damage and protecting lives.
Legal Compliance
In Western Australia, property owners are legally required to have at least two RCDs installed in homes intended for sale or lease. This regulation ensures that occupants are protected from electrical hazards, and non-compliance can result in hefty fines or legal issues. However, simply meeting the minimum standard may not be enough in some cases. Homes with complex electrical systems or older wiring may benefit from additional RCDs to enhance overall safety. A licensed electrician can assess your property and advise on the best solution to meet legal requirements while maximising protection.
Customised Safety
While the mandatory RCDs are typically installed on the main switchboard, specific areas of a home may require extra protection. Moisture-prone locations such as bathrooms, kitchens, and laundries are particularly vulnerable to electrical hazards. RCDs can be installed directly onto power points in these areas to provide tailored safety. Additionally, outdoor spaces like workshops, swimming pool pumps, or garden lighting circuits may benefit from individual RCD protection. This custom approach ensures that high-risk zones are adequately safeguarded, offering peace of mind for families and property owners.

Reasons for Private Power Pole Defect Notices
In Perth and across Western Australia, private power pole defect notices are commonly issued by Western Power to address safety concerns associated with private power poles and overhead consumer mains. Ensuring the safety and reliability of power infrastructure is critical, and homeowners must maintain their private power poles to avoid defects that can lead to hazards or disruptions. Below, we explore the common reasons for receiving defect notices and what they signify.
Western Power, the principal electricity network operator in Western Australia, enforces specific regulations concerning private power poles in Perth to ensure public safety and network reliability. Property owners are responsible for the maintenance and safety of private power poles situated on their premises. Non-compliance can lead to defect notices and potential disconnection of electricity supply.
Tumblr media
Key Regulations for Private Power Poles in Perth: Expanded Details
Owner Responsibilities
Maintenance:
Property owners are legally obligated to ensure the safety and functionality of their private power poles. This includes:
Routine Visual Inspections: Check for visible signs of damage, including cracks, rot, leaning, or termite activity.
Professional Assessments: Engage licensed electricians or structural inspectors to assess the pole’s integrity and compliance with standards.
Repairs and Upgrades: Address any structural defects or outdated installations immediately. Failure to act on identified issues can lead to safety hazards, defect notices, or disconnection of power supply.
Vegetation Management:
Trees and shrubs growing near private power poles and powerlines can pose significant risks, including:
Fire Hazards: In dry conditions, vegetation in contact with powerlines can ignite.
Service Interruptions: Overhanging branches can cause power outages during high winds or storms.
Access Obstructions: Dense vegetation can hinder maintenance and emergency response efforts.
Actions Required:
Regularly prune trees to maintain safe clearances (consult Western Power’s specific guidelines for distances).
Hire professional arborists to manage vegetation near powerlines safely and effectively.
Inspection Programs
Western Power carries out periodic inspections of private power poles to assess compliance with safety standards. Key points include:
Frequency: Inspections are conducted based on the location, environmental conditions, and the pole’s material (e.g., timber or steel).
Defect Identification: Common issues include structural instability, vegetation encroachment, or improper installations.
Defect Notices: If a pole is deemed unsafe, Western Power issues a defect notice detailing required repairs or replacements. Property owners are typically given a specific timeframe to rectify the issues.
Compliance Standards
Material Specifications:
To ensure durability and safety, private power poles must meet specific material requirements:
Approved Materials: Treated timber (to resist rot and termites) or galvanised steel (to withstand rust and corrosion).
Weather Resistance: Materials must be capable of withstanding Perth’s climate, including high winds, storms, and salt-laden air in coastal areas.
Installation Practices:
Professional Installation: Poles must be installed by licensed electricians or contractors who follow Western Power’s technical standards.
Clearances: Adequate spacing from buildings, roads, and vegetation is critical to meet safety regulations.
Connections: Overhead mains and pole attachments must comply with electrical safety codes to prevent faults.
Defect Notices and Remediation
When Western Power identifies issues during inspections, they issue defect notices outlining necessary remedial actions. The process involves:
Notification: Property owners are informed of the defect and provided with a timeframe for corrective action.
Rectification: Repairs or replacements must be carried out by qualified professionals to meet compliance standards.
Enforcement: Failure to comply with defect notices can lead to power disconnection or penalties.
Recent Developments
The importance of compliance was underscored by the 2014 Parkerville bushfires, caused by a fallen private power pole. In response:
Increased Inspections: Western Power has expanded its inspection program, targeting high-risk areas and older infrastructure.
Statistics: By 2024, over 100,000 private power poles have been inspected, with more than 25,000 defect notices issued.
Focus Areas: Key priorities include mitigating fire risks and ensuring structural stability in high-storm regions.

Emergency Situations: How to Respond if Your Private Power Pole Falls
Tumblr media
A fallen or damaged private power pole is more than an inconvenience; it poses significant risks, including electrical hazards, power outages, and property damage. Immediate action is essential to prevent further dangers. This guide outlines the necessary steps you should take to address a fallen private power pole and highlights the importance of arranging a Private Power Pole Replacement in Perth.
1. Maintain a Safe Distance
Safety is the top priority when dealing with a fallen power pole. Private power poles carry high-voltage electricity, which can cause serious injury or death if mishandled. Wires may remain live even after the pole has fallen.
Stay at least 10 metres away from the pole and any exposed wires. Electricity can travel through the ground, especially if the area is wet.
Warn others to keep away, ensuring no one—especially children or pets—approaches the site.
Watch for secondary risks, such as fire from sparking wires or damage to nearby structures.
If the fallen pole has come into contact with a building, vehicle, or other object, avoid touching those areas, as electrical currents can travel through metal and other conductive materials.
2. Turn Off the Main Power Supply
If possible and safe, shut off your property's main power at the fuse box. This can prevent further damage, such as fires or electrical surges.
Only turn off the power if there are no visible sparks and you can safely access the fuse box.
Avoid touching the fuse box if the pole has caused significant damage or if water is present.
Once the power is off, refrain from using any electrical appliances until the area is deemed safe by professionals.
3. Contact Emergency Services
Immediately after noticing the fallen pole, call emergency services (000 in Perth) to alert the fire brigade, police, or ambulance. Provide accurate details, including:
Location of the fallen pole and significant landmarks.
Condition of the pole (whether it is down, sparking, or causing fires).
Injuries if anyone has been harmed.
Emergency services can manage immediate dangers, such as fire hazards, and work to secure the area.
4. Notify Your Utility Provider
Following your call to emergency services, contact your utility provider, such as Western Power. They manage the broader electrical grid and can dispatch technicians to assess the situation.
Provide your account details to expedite the process.
Seek guidance on any precautions you should take while awaiting further assistance.
In many cases, the utility provider will disconnect the power supply to minimise risk, but responsibility for repairs and replacement often lies with the property owner when dealing with private power poles.

Everything You Need to Know About Chemical Grouting Inspection
Tumblr media
Chemical grouting, sometimes referred to as permeation grouting, cement grouting or pressure grouting, uses flowable grouts to fill in soil and rock fissures and produce a cemented mass. Chemical grouting, when applied correctly, can turn soft, granular soil into masses that resemble sandstone.
When the ground is too soft or unstable to support a building or other structure, it is used in various construction and rehabilitation projects. For large structures requiring foundation repairs, chemical grouting is an additional option. as a chemical grouting specialist in Perth.
The grouting procedure uses chemicals
Drilling a hole in the ground and inserting a sleeve port pipe into the soil is the first step in the chemical grouting process. Subsequently, the chemical grout is forced through the ports. The grout expands and hardens as it seeps out of the soil, filling in any gaps. The newly grouted soil is less permeable and more rigid, with increased strength.
